PHP服务器安全:构建多层防御防火墙体系
|
在当今互联网环境中,PHP服务器的安全性至关重要。随着网络攻击手段的不断升级,仅依靠基础的安全措施已无法有效抵御潜在威胁。因此,构建多层防御防火墙体系成为保障服务器安全的关键策略。
本图由AI生成,仅供参考 第一道防线是配置好Web服务器本身的防火墙。例如,Apache或Nginx可以通过设置访问控制、限制IP请求频率以及禁用不必要的模块来减少攻击面。同时,确保服务器操作系统和所有软件都保持最新补丁,以防止已知漏洞被利用。 第二层防护来自应用层的安全机制。PHP应用程序应避免直接使用用户输入的数据,而应采用过滤和验证机制。使用如filter_var函数或第三方库如Symfony的Validator组件可以有效减少注入攻击的风险。对上传文件进行严格检查,防止恶意脚本执行。 第三层则是通过Web应用防火墙(WAF)实现。WAF能够识别并拦截常见的攻击模式,如SQL注入、跨站脚本(XSS)等。选择合适的WAF产品,如ModSecurity,结合自定义规则可显著提升安全性。 定期进行安全审计和日志分析也是不可忽视的一环。通过监控异常行为,及时发现潜在威胁,并采取相应措施。同时,备份重要数据,确保在遭受攻击后能快速恢复。 综合来看,PHP服务器安全需要从多个层面入手,形成多层次的防御体系。只有持续关注安全动态并不断优化防护策略,才能有效应对日益复杂的网络威胁。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

